The establishment of the Georgian National Museum was considered to be the beginning of the structural, institutional and legal reforms in the field of cultural heritage. The reforms envisage introducing modern management systems and establishing a homogeneous administration. A coherent museum policy will be elaborated, the safety conditions of preserved collections will be improved, education policy in the museum field will be strengthened and academic and museum activities will be co-ordinated.
GNM's vision is of a world class museum service that conducts scientific research, informs, educates and inspires the public and plays an important role in the development of tourism. Its mission is to research, preserve, interpret and make accessible to all the past and present of Georgia, other nations and cultures and the natural world.
